Unique visitors - 25,707
Number of visits - 75,234 - 3 visits/visitor
Pages - 1,216,471 - 16 pages/visit
Hits - 7,339,708 - (97.55 hits/visit)
From what I can remember, Uniques are the most important. Then comes page
views. (atleast that used to be the case.) Hits is pretty much useless
because that is every single request of page, graphics, whatever.
